C13H14ClN5O2 — CID 166190002
8-anilino-3,7-dimethylpurine-2,6-dione;hydrochloride (PubChem CID 166190002) has the molecular formula C13H14ClN5O2 and a molecular weight of 307.74 g/mol. Its IUPAC name is 8-anilino-3,7-dimethylpurine-2,6-dione;hydrochloride.
